Ducati rider Jorge Lorenzo took another front row start in red at the Austrian GP – his second – and the Majorcan is confident ahead of race day, saying they’re heading in the right direction.

Not quite getting a perfect lap together was nevertheless fast enough for a front row, and Lorenzo more had his eye on his consistency – something that will certainly come into play on Sunday.

"“I believe good things come for a reason, when you’re working well and feeling better, sooner or later you are fast." He said

"That what we confirmed in Brno and especially in the test we made a clear step forward. Here it hasn’t been easy because on Friday morning we were far away, but little by little we improved the bike and I’ve improved my riding. And although we didn’t do a perfect lap, I did a quick three laps in a row, which is important for tomorrow."

"My consistency and riding are always precise on this track, I don’t drop the pace much and this is important for tomorrow. We have to reconfirm our expectations on Sunday but I can say we’re going the right way." He admitted

"The new fairing affects me more than others because of my riding style, but it’s not only that – we’re working on other areas that give me more feeling, too. And I’m gaining more knowledge riding the bike, especially on old tyres, and little by little getting more consistent."
